the maker of farmville and allies is forecasting to come in well below expectations even as it gets set to release new games in the fourth quarter. shares falling as much as 10% in after hours trade. zynga down by 1.3%. >> the egyptian president unveiled the country's new canal. an $8.5 billion project finished in under a year. hadley gamble has the full story for us. >> it was a historic day for egypt with pomp and pageantry and a major political victory for the country's president. a new canal, 35 kilometers long carved out of the egyptian desert in just a year at a cost of $8.5 billion and all financed by the egyptian public. but with analysts already speculating that the governments figures are overly optimistic, a potential wind fall, $13.5 billion in increased transit revenues over the next five years it's the economic zone's plan for around the canal that the government hopes will rake in the long-term cash. and it's that long material investment and job growth that egypt so desperately needs. as governments begin to tighten the purse strings the pressure is on the president to perform. >> when
